Re: NuCore 2.0 won't install, won't detect USB drive
1) The zip file needs to be extracted. 2) Linux doesn't recognize USB drives formatted on a Macintosh (OSX.) You can format on a pc and copy software or music to the thumb drive and that will work. 3) The unzipped files need to be in the root directory of the USB device. Hopefully one or more of the...

Re: Nucore Boot-up
The system isn't able to communicate with the driver board if you are frozen here. Have you tried hitting the flipper button to see if the game changes? If nothing changes make sure the parallel port is properly connected and that the parallel port is set to port 378 in bios.
